Job Description
Role Overview:
At NetApp, as a Staff Business Intelligence Analyst, you will collaborate with various teams such as Product, Engineering, Finance, and Business Operations to define crucial metrics, design scalable dashboards, and create the foundational analytics for guiding significant business decisions. Your role will involve not only providing insights but also shaping the overall analytics strategy for the company.
Key Responsibilities:
- Define KPIs, metric frameworks, and analytical models to steer business and product decisions effectively.
- Utilize BI tools like Power BI, Tableau, Looker, and ThoughtSpot to develop comprehensive dashboards for both technical and non-technical audiences.
- Work with data warehousing technologies such as Snowflake, Redshift, and BigQuery to model layered datasets for analytical purposes.
- Collaborate with IT and Data Engineering teams to source, transform, validate, and operationalize data.
- Proficient in SQL and capable of crafting complex queries on large, structured, and semi-structured datasets.
- Engage with cross-functional teams including Product, Engineering, and Business Operations to translate data into actionable strategies.
- Ensure data integrity, governance, and maintain analytical quality assurance standards.
Qualifications Required:
- Bachelors degree in Business, Analytics,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field; or equivalent practical experience.
- Minimum of 10 years of professional experience in Business Intelligence, Analytics, or Data Insights roles, showcasing impact at an enterprise scale.
- Strong expertise in defining KPIs, metric frameworks, and analytical models for driving business and product decisions.
- Proficiency in BI tools like Power BI, Tableau, Looker, and ThoughtSpot, and experience in constructing robust dashboards.
- Experience working with data warehousing technologies like Snowflake, Redshift, and BigQuery for analytics.
- Ability to collaborate effectively with IT and Data Engineering teams to manage data processes.
- Familiarity with SQL is required, along with the ability to write complex queries.
- Strong understanding of data integrity, governance, and analytical quality assurance principles.
